The Credentialing Supervisor is responsible for Credentialing Committee Preparation, overseeing the complete lifecycle of provider credentialing, including file review, verification, committee preparation, and ongoing monitoring. This role ensures compliance with NCQA, TJC, CMS, State regulations, organizational policies, and delegated credentialing requirements. The Supervisor leads staff, manages workflows, ensures quality, and supports timely onboarding and committee readiness.
